Abstract
- Iridium complexes having a pincer-type gallylene ligand were successfully synthesized utilizing bis(phosphino)terpyridine as an efficient scaffold for the Ir-Ga <superscript>I</superscript> bond. The stabilization of the gallylene moiety by the pincer-type structure enabled various reactions at Ir with keeping the gallylene ligand intact, leading to unique structures and reactivities of PGa <superscript>I</superscript> P-Ir complexes.<br /> (© 2019 Wiley-VCH Verlag GmbH & Co.
